Description

This is a letter written by an attorney to a bank representative providing opinion as to whether trust collateral may be used to secure a desired loan. The attorney's opinion is that the loan purpose is consistent with authorized uses within the trust, with state law, and with the trustees fiduciary obligations.

Structure of an Opinion Letter Salutation ? The greeting with the recipient's name (e.g. Dear Ms. Smith). Introduction ? A short one-paragraph statement of the purpose of the letter. Statement of Facts (only include when instructed) ? A short statement of the relevant facts.

Opinion ? Clearly state why you are writing. Reasons ? Back up your opinion with reasons and facts. Solution ? Offer a solution. Closing ? Use a strong statement to end your letter.

A third party legal opinion, commonly referred to as an ?Opinion Letter?, is a letter issued by an attorney to advise a client of legal risks and resolve legal uncertainties. An Opinion Letter assures the recipient that their conduct is legal and confirms within the existence of legal relationships.

The opinion letter will detail the facts upon which the opinion is based. These can include a description of a business transaction, property details, or any other relevant information. The more specific and detailed the facts, the more precise the opinion can be.
